Patna, July 25 (IANS) Tension gripped Siwan on Saturday as a student‑led protest during the Bihar Bandh escalated into clashes between demonstrators and police, leading to a lathi‑charge, stone‑pelting, and conflicting claims over the use of force. According to reports, a large number of students gathered in the city and marched towards Gandhi Maidan as part of the statewide shutdown. Patna, July 25 (IANS) Tension briefly prevailed in Siwan on Saturday during the ‘Bihar Bandh’ called over the alleged NEET paper leak, after an altercation broke out between protesters and the police over attempts to block roads. Patna, July 21 (IANS) The India Meteorological Department (IMD) has issued weather alerts across several parts of Bihar, warning of heavy rainfall, thunderstorms and lightning over the next 24 to 48 hours, with Patna among the districts expected to be affected.The IMD has issued an Orange Alert for districts expected to receive heavy rainfall, including Patna, Rohtas, Nawada, and Kaimur (Bhabua). Ranchi, May 22 (IANS) Jharkhand Police have arrested four persons including a candidate, an invigilator, the centre superintendent and an IT staffer, for alleged system hacking in the SSC GD Constable Examination-2026 in Ranchi, officials said on Friday. According to police, the accused were remotely accessing the examination centre’s computer systems through the internet and IP-based connections to solve question papers.
